To encourage eatery outlets to reduce food waste at source together with customers through offering portioned meals and adopting food waste reduction measures, the Environmental Protection Department has launched the “Food Wise Eateries” Scheme. Participants will be awarded with a Food Wise Eateries (FWE) accreditation status if they comply with the assessment criteria and will be granted with the FWE Logo and Stickers for displaying in the premises and their promotion for public identification. Applications are accepted all year round and are FREE of charge.

We came during CNY holiday and didn't expect much. Instead we have had a great meal with very good value. And everyone ln staff was great despite the very busy lunch period. The squid with salted egg yolk was tasty, and the large clam stir fry came with a decent portion. You would expect a restaurant on an island to be better at seafood, but as it turns out the really stand out dish is the roasted pigeon. Must order!
